/*#content{background:url(../images/highlight-bg.gif) repeat-y left top; width:952px}
#breadcrumb{background:#ffffff}*/


/* Positioning of 30-Jahre-Menu begins */
#texts-mein-salomon-30-jahre .textelement, #texts-mein-salomon-30-jahre-register .textelement{float:left;width:512px;}
#texts-mein-salomon-30-jahre .top-items, #texts-mein-salomon-30-jahre-register .top-items{width:212px; margin:0 19px 0 3px;}
#thirty-jahre-menu{ float:left; width:200px;margin:0;padding:0; }
#thirty-jahre-menu li{ list-style:none; display:block; width:100%; margin:5px 0; float:left ; width:210px; }
#thirty-jahre-menu li a{ float:left; margin:0;padding:0 0 0 10px; width:200px; outline:0;   }
/* Positioning of 30-Jarhe-Menu ends */

/* Styling of 30-Jahre-Menu begins */
#thirty-jahre-menu li a{  background:url(../images/30jahr-menu-bg.jpg) no-repeat left top; }
#thirty-jahre-menu li a:hover,#thirty-jahre-menu li a.selected{background:url(../images/30jahr-menu-bg-selected.jpg) no-repeat left top; }
/* Styling of 30-Jar-Menu ends */

/* Text Styling of 30-Jahre-Menu begins */

#thirty-jahre-menu li a{ font:normal 13px "arial narrow"; text-transform:uppercase; text-decoration:none; color:#573a10; line-height:22px;   }
#thirty-jahre-menu li a:hover,#thirty-jahre-menu li a.selected{color:white;}
#thirty-jahre-menu li ul{display:none;}
/* Text Styling of 30-Jar-Menu ends */


#texts-mein-salomon-30-jahre .thirty-jahre-text img, #texts-mein-salomon-30-jahre-register .thirty-jahre-text img{ float:right;}
#texts-mein-salomon-30-jahre .jahre_image, #texts-mein-salomon-30-jahre-register .jahre_image{width:215px; float:right; }

#texts-mein-salomon-30-jahre .aktion-overview table {border-top:1px solid #00377a;border-right:1px solid #00377a;border-collapse:collapse;position:relative;float:left;}
#texts-mein-salomon-30-jahre .aktion-overview table th{background:#00377a; color:#fff;padding:4px 0;border-left:1px solid #fff;}
#texts-mein-salomon-30-jahre .aktion-overview table th:first-child{border-left:1px solid #00377a;}
#texts-mein-salomon-30-jahre .aktion-overview table th a{color:#fff;text-decoration:none;}
#texts-mein-salomon-30-jahre .aktion-overview table th a:hover{text-decoration:underline;}
#texts-mein-salomon-30-jahre .aktion-overview table tr{vertical-align:top;}
#texts-mein-salomon-30-jahre .aktion-overview table td{background:#fefcc1; border-left:1px solid #00377a;border-bottom:1px solid #00377a;width:124px;padding:0 2px;}
#texts-mein-salomon-30-jahre .aktion-overview table td.food-action{max-width:124px;padding:0;overflow:hidden;background-color:#a4dcf7}
#texts-mein-salomon-30-jahre .aktion-overview table td div.section-image{float:left; width:124px !important; background-color:#a4dcf7; background-repeat:no-repeat; background-position:bottom center}
#texts-mein-salomon-30-jahre .aktion-overview table h3{height:20px; overflow:visible; padding:8px 10px 0 10px;width:104px;left:0;}
#texts-mein-salomon-30-jahre .aktion-overview table h3 span{display:block;}
#texts-mein-salomon-30-jahre .aktion-overview table .join-link{ width:511px; text-align:right;}

#texts-mein-salomon-30-jahre .aktion-overview table img{float:left; margin-top:-18px}
#texts-mein-salomon-30-jahre .aktion-overview table ul{list-style:none; padding:0; margin:7px 0 7px 5px}
#texts-mein-salomon-30-jahre .aktion-overview table ul li{background:url(../images/dot.gif) no-repeat left 5px; padding:0 2px 0 7px;margin:0; list-style:none;}
#texts-mein-salomon-30-jahre .aktion-overview table ul li a{text-decoration:none;}
#texts-mein-salomon-30-jahre .aktion-overview table ul li a:hover{text-decoration:underline;}
#texts-mein-salomon-30-jahre a.join-aktion{background:url(../images/aktion-btn.png) no-repeat left; padding:4px 0 6px 0; text-align:center; text-decoration:none;color:#fff;float:right;width:124px;}
#texts-mein-salomon-30-jahre a.join-aktion:hover{text-decoration:underline;}

#texts-mein-salomon-30-jahre a.btn_anforden{ float:right; margin-top:4px;margin-left:5px;background:url("../images/button-angebot.gif") no-repeat right top; height:19px; width:128px; text-align:center;padding-top:2px; text-decoration:none; color:white;}
#texts-mein-salomon-30-jahre .teaser{ font-weight:normal; float:left;  font-family: arial; color:#111f3a;line-height:16px; width:100%;}
#texts-mein-salomon-30-jahre #aktion-products{ float:left;width:520px;}
#texts-mein-salomon-30-jahre #aktion-products dl{float:left;margin:0;padding:0 width:520px}
#texts-mein-salomon-30-jahre #aktion-products dl dt{ float:left; margin:0 0 10px 0;padding:7px 0px; width:170px ; outline:0; text-align:center; clear:left; border:1px solid #ffdfa2;}
#texts-mein-salomon-30-jahre #aktion-products dl dd{ float:left; margin:0 0 10px 0;width:325px; padding:8px; background-color:#ffdfa2; min-height:148px  }
#texts-mein-salomon-30-jahre #aktion-products dl dd p{margin:0;padding:0;}
#texts-mein-salomon-30-jahre #aktion-products dl dd p.title{}
#texts-mein-salomon-30-jahre #aktion-products dl dd p.title a{margin:0;padding:0 ;font-size:14px;font-weight:bold; color:#0D3B7E; text-decoration:none; outline:0;}

#texts-mein-salomon-30-jahre .links{float:right;margin-right:111px;}
#texts-mein-salomon-30-jahre-register .registrieren .frm_register table {background:none; border:0;padding:0;}
#texts-mein-salomon-30-jahre-register .registrieren .frm_register textarea{width:236px;}

#texts-mein-salomon-30-jahre .registrieren, #texts-mein-salomon-30-jahre-register .registrieren {float:left;}
#texts-mein-salomon-30-jahre .registrieren  label, #texts-mein-salomon-30-jahre-register .registrieren  label{ float:left; width:150px; padding-right:10px; text-align:right; clear:left; margin-bottom:3px;}
#texts-mein-salomon-30-jahre .registrieren  label input, #texts-mein-salomon-30-jahre-register .registrieren  label input{ float:right;}
#texts-mein-salomon-30-jahre-register .registrieren .frm_register .select{width:238px;}

#texts-mein-salomon-30-jahre .registrieren  input, #texts-mein-salomon-30-jahre .registrieren select, #texts-mein-salomon-30-jahre .registrieren textarea{ border:1px solid #B3C4DC;margin-bottom:3px; outline:0;  }
#texts-mein-salomon-30-jahre-register .registrieren  input, #texts-mein-salomon-30-jahre-register .registrieren select, #texts-mein-salomon-30-jahre-register .registrieren textarea{ border:1px solid #B3C4DC;margin-bottom:3px; outline:0;  }
#texts-mein-salomon-30-jahre .registrieren  input, #texts-mein-salomon-30-jahre-register .registrieren  input{ width:236px; }
#texts-mein-salomon-30-jahre .registrieren  .check-box, #texts-mein-salomon-30-jahre-register .registrieren  .check-box{width:auto; border:0;}
#texts-mein-salomon-30-jahre .registrieren  a, #texts-mein-salomon-30-jahre-register .registrieren  a{ outline:0;}


#texts-mein-salomon-30-jahre .registrieren  p.info, #texts-mein-salomon-30-jahre-register .registrieren  p.info{ width:auto;margin:0 0 8px 160px;padding:0; float:left;font-size:0.95em;}
#texts-mein-salomon-30-jahre .registrieren  p.info1, #texts-mein-salomon-30-jahre-register .registrieren  p.info1{ width:300px;margin:0 0 0 0px;padding:0; float:left;}
#texts-mein-salomon-30-jahre .registrieren  p.info2, #texts-mein-salomon-30-jahre-register .registrieren  p.info2{ clear:left; }
#texts-mein-salomon-30-jahre .registrieren  textarea, #texts-mein-salomon-30-jahre-register .registrieren  textarea{ width:230px;}
#texts-mein-salomon-30-jahre .registrieren  table, #texts-mein-salomon-30-jahre-register .registrieren  table{ float:left; background:#fefcc1; border:1px solid gray;padding:1px 1px 0 2px}
#texts-mein-salomon-30-jahre .registrieren  .submit_button, #texts-mein-salomon-30-jahre .registrieren  .login_btn, #texts-mein-salomon-30-jahre-register .registrieren  .submit_button, #texts-mein-salomon-30-jahre-register .registrieren  .login_btn{cursor:pointer; float:left; background:url("../images/button-bg.gif") no-repeat left top; text-align:center; height:24px;border:0; margin-top:10px;width:150px; outline:0; color:white; clear:right;  }
#texts-mein-salomon-30-jahre .registrieren label.login_label, #texts-mein-salomon-30-jahre-register .registrieren label.login_label{ float:left;}

#texts-mein-salomon-30-jahre .registrieren  .login_btn, #texts-mein-salomon-30-jahre-register .registrieren  .login_btn{margin-right:180px;margin-bottom:12px;}
#texts-mein-salomon-30-jahre .error, #texts-mein-salomon-30-jahre-register .error{color:#ED1404;margin-bottom:20px;text-align:center;}

#texts-mein-salomon-30-jahre .frm_angebote {float:left;}
#texts-mein-salomon-30-jahre .frm_angebote  label{float:left; text-align:right; width:70px; padding-right:10px; /*text-align:right;*/margin-left:4px; clear:left; margin-bottom:3px;}
#texts-mein-salomon-30-jahre .frm_angebote  label input{ float:right;}
#texts-mein-salomon-30-jahre .frm_angebote  .textfield, #texts-mein-salomon-30-jahre .frm_angebote select, #texts-mein-salomon-30-jahre .frm_angebote .textarea{float:left; border:1px solid #B3C4DC;margin-bottom:3px; outline:0;  }
#texts-mein-salomon-30-jahre .frm_angebote  .textfield{ width:216px; height:18px}
#texts-mein-salomon-30-jahre .frm_angebote  .input_error{ border:1px solid #ff0000}
#texts-mein-salomon-30-jahre .frm_angebote  .check-box{width:auto;}
#texts-mein-salomon-30-jahre .frm_angebote  a{outline:0;}
#texts-mein-salomon-30-jahre .frm_angebote  p.info{ width:auto;margin:0 0 0 160px;padding:0; float:left;}
#texts-mein-salomon-30-jahre .frm_angebote  p.info1{ width:auto;margin:0 0 0 0px;padding:0; float:left;}
#texts-mein-salomon-30-jahre .frm_angebote  p.info2{ clear:left; }
#texts-mein-salomon-30-jahre .frm_angebote  .textarea{ width:465px; clear:both; }
#texts-mein-salomon-30-jahre .frm_angebote  .submit_button{ cursor:pointer; background:url("../images/button-bg.gif") no-repeat left top; text-align:center;padding:3px 5px 5px 5px; float:left; font-size:1em;text-decoration:none;margin-top:10px;border:0; width:150px; outline:0; color:white; }

#texts-mein-salomon-30-jahre .frm_angebote table{ width:100%; background:white;margin-bottom:12px;float:left;}
#texts-mein-salomon-30-jahre .frm_angebote table tr{ border:0;}
#texts-mein-salomon-30-jahre .frm_angebote table tr th{ text-align:left;border-bottom:1px solid #d4f0fb; }
#texts-mein-salomon-30-jahre .frm_angebote table tr th:last-child{text-align:right}
#texts-mein-salomon-30-jahre .frm_angebote table tr td{ vertical-align:middle; background:white; height:23px; border:0; border-bottom:1px solid #d4f0fb; font:normal 12px arial;  }
#texts-mein-salomon-30-jahre .frm_angebote table tr td h2{font:bold 12px arial; color:#e8020e;margin:0;padding:0;}
#texts-mein-salomon-30-jahre .frm_angebote table tr td input.textbox{ width:42px; height:16px;padding:0; border:1px solid #8bb3b3;  float:right; }
#texts-mein-salomon-30-jahre .frm_angebote .grosshandler{ float:left;margin-top:8px;font-weight:bold; line-height:24px; clear:both;}
#texts-mein-salomon-30-jahre .frm_angebote .grosshandler .textfield{ width:150px; margin-right:6px;}
#texts-mein-salomon-30-jahre .frm_angebote .grosshandler .input_error{width:150px; margin-right:6px;}
#texts-mein-salomon-30-jahre .frm_angebote h2 a{color:#e8020e;}
#texts-mein-salomon-30-jahre .frm_angebote h2 a:hover{text-decoration:underline;}
#texts-mein-salomon-30-jahre .frm_angebote label#lbl_s{width:120px; margin:10px 0 3px 0;}
#texts-mein-salomon-30-jahre .frm_angebote table td{border-bottom:0;}
#texts-mein-salomon-30-jahre .frm_angebote table textarea{width:464px; height:60px;border:1px solid #B3C4DC;}
#texts-mein-salomon-30-jahre .frm_angebote .Newsletter{width:20px;padding-right:5px; float:left;}
#texts-mein-salomon-30-jahre .frm_angebote .IhreFrageMitteilung{width:400px;margin-left:0;text-align:left;}
#texts-mein-salomon-30-jahre .frm_angebote .grosshandler span{font-weight:normal;float:left;}
#texts-mein-salomon-30-jahre .registrieren input.input_error, #texts-mein-salomon-30-jahre-register .registrieren input.input_error {border:1px solid #ff0000;}

/*#texts-mein-salomon-30-jahre .teaser, #texts-mein-salomon-30-jahre-register .teaser{ font-weight:normal; float:left;  font-family: arial; color:#111f3a;line-height:16px;}*/
#texts-mein-salomon-30-jahre #aktion-products{ float:left;width:520px;}
#texts-mein-salomon-30-jahre #aktion-products dl{float:left;margin:0;padding:0 width:520px}
#texts-mein-salomon-30-jahre #aktion-products dl dt{ float:left; margin:0 0 10px 0;padding:0; width:170px ; outline:0; text-align:center; clear:left; border:1px solid #ffdfa2;}
#texts-mein-salomon-30-jahre #aktion-products dl dd{ float:left; margin:0 0 10px 0;width:325px; padding:8px; background-color:#ffdfa2; height:137px;  }
#texts-mein-salomon-30-jahre #aktion-products dl dd p{margin:0;padding:0;}
#texts-mein-salomon-30-jahre #aktion-products dl dd p.title{}
#texts-mein-salomon-30-jahre #aktion-products dl dd p.title a{margin:0;padding:0 ;font-size:14px;font-weight:bold; color:#0D3B7E; text-decoration:none; outline:0;}


/*style for product list page*/
#texts-mein-salomon-30-jahre .group{font-weight:bold; font-size:1.6em; margin-bottom:12px; float:left; width:513px;color:#00367B;}
#texts-mein-salomon-30-jahre .SaloProduct{float:left; width:513px;}
#texts-mein-salomon-30-jahre a.product-image{float:left; margin-bottom:10px; padding:0; width:170px ; outline:0; text-align:center;}
#texts-mein-salomon-30-jahre h1.product-name{float:left; margin:0;padding:6px; background:#ffdfa2;width:329px;font-size:1.2em;font-weight:bold; color:#0D3B7E;}
#texts-mein-salomon-30-jahre .short-description{float:left;  padding:0 6px 6px 6px; background:#ffdfa2;width:329px;}
#texts-mein-salomon-30-jahre .ArtNr{margin-top:10px;}
/*VKF style*/
#texts-mein-salomon-30-jahre .vkf, #highlights .vkf{float:left; margin-bottom:8px;}
#texts-mein-salomon-30-jahre .vkf h1, #highlights .vkf h1{font-size:1.1em;}
#texts-mein-salomon-30-jahre .vkf .item, #highlights .vkf .item{float: left; width:150px; margin:10px; margin-right:30px}
#texts-mein-salomon-30-jahre .vkf .item{min-height:178px;}
#texts-mein-salomon-30-jahre #aktion-products .group a:link{text-decoration:none}
#texts-mein-salomon-30-jahre .success, #texts-mein-salomon-30-jahre-register .success{font-weight:bold;} 
#texts-mein-salomon-30-jahre .error, #texts-mein-salomon-30-jahre-register .error{color:#ff0000;}

#texts-mein-salomon-30-jahre .aktion-detail a.join-aktion{background:transparent url(../images/button-angebot.gif) no-repeat right top;color:white;float:right;height:19px;margin-top:4px;margin-left:4px;padding-top:2px;text-align:center;text-decoration:none;width:128px;}

#texts-mein-salomon-30-jahre .register_info{margin:4px 0 14px 0; padding:0 6px;line-height:22px;}
#texts-mein-salomon-30-jahre .register_info a{background:url(../images/logout-bg.gif) no-repeat left; margin-left:26px; margin-right:5px; padding:3px 13px 5px 13px; text-decoration:none; color:#fff;}
#texts-mein-salomon-30-jahre .register_info a:hover{color:#fff; text-decoration:underline;}

#texts-mein-salomon-30-jahre .frm_angebote .vkf-checkbox td{
text-align:left;
border:none;
vertical-align:top;
}
#texts-mein-salomon-30-jahre .frm_angebote .vkf-checkbox td .checkbox{
margin-left:0px
}

#texts-mein-salomon-30-jahre .frm_angebote table tr th.preis, td.preis{
text-align:right;
}

h1.vkf_title{
margin-bottom:5px;
}
.SaloProduct .item-artikel{
 border: 1px solid #FFDFA2;
float:left;
clear:both;
margin-bottom:10px;
}
.SaloProduct .short-description{
 min-height:115px;
}

